While all these things are very
convenient, currently, IoT is facing
major security challenges that are
posing new problems for individuals,
businesses, and security professionals
alike. Whenever you connect a new
device to your existing network, you
add a new endpoint behind your
22
network's firewall. If the software is
even slightly buggy and not very
secure, you could have possible just
created a backdoor into your network
for hackers.
Similarly, a recent research has found
that many IoT based baby monitors can
be easily hacked and used to remotely
view live feeds and control the
monitor. Also, motion sensors
embedded in smart watches can be
used to steal information. For
enterprises, these security gaps are an
enormous risk.
Although, you should not be punished
for a device that isn’t secure. You
should be able to secure your network
with any number of smart devices
connected to it. So far, the key seems
to be stronger inbound and outbound
firewall and better detection and
blocking of attacks.
While IoT's progress will not be
stopped anytime soon, here are some
of the biggest security issues and how
to overcome them:
